Qween Beat's Byrell the Great Gives JX Cannon's "Gagged" a Mechanically Minimal Remix

The track is off JX Cannon's forthcoming EP of the same name.
Release art courtesy of the label

NYC imprint Sweat Equity boss, JX Cannon, has turned to Qween Beat-affiliated ballroom producer Byrell The Great for a mechanically minimal remix of "Gagged," off of his forthcoming Tanked EP. Pairing back the hardcore-indebted bombast of the original, Byrell's take is sleek, precisely calibrated, and luxuriant in its rhythmic striation—building power and a sense of aura more through careful arrangement than full-tilt overdrive.

"The first time I saw Byrell was in the basement of the now defunct Lit Lounge," said JX Cannon to THUMP via email. "We've played together at parties like Bounce Gallery and Hot Action, and he always slays his sets. I was so excited he agreed to do a remix for the EP!"

Tanked/Gagged will be inaugurate Loveless Records' new sub-label Materia, available July 8 on Bandcamp and June 15 in stores.

Recently, JX Cannon got together with Fake Accent/Shottas founder Tygapaw for a scorching B2B ahead of NYC's first Spice Ball. That wasn't before he produced that viral Jersey club Obama remix though.
